Hope you didn't enter the wrong pin number more than 10 times because then the sim card is fried and even the PUK code won't help (or is it entering the wrong PUK code 10 times, I never remember which)....oh yeah 3 wrong attempts at entering the PIN means you need the PUK code and 10 wrong entries of the PUK code and the sim card is history. It is for that reason that one of the first things I do when acquiring a new sim card is turn off the pin code protection and change the pin code to one I always use. Interestingly enough, my Vodafone DE sim card does not allow me to do so (although it did allow me to change the pin code).
